Articles

Html 5 Games

HTML 5 Games is a rapidly growing field that offers developers a wide range of opportunities to create engaging and interactive experiences for users. With the...

HTML 5 Games is a rapidly growing field that offers developers a wide range of opportunities to create engaging and interactive experiences for users. With the introduction of HTML 5, developers can now create games that are more complex, dynamic, and interactive than ever before. In this comprehensive guide, we will cover the basics of HTML 5 games, provide practical information on how to get started, and offer tips and best practices for creating successful HTML 5 games.

Getting Started with HTML 5 Games

Before diving into the world of HTML 5 games, it's essential to have a solid understanding of HTML, CSS, and JavaScript. If you're new to web development, start by learning the basics of these three languages.

Once you have a solid foundation in web development, you can begin learning about HTML 5 and its features. HTML 5 introduces several new elements and attributes that are specifically designed for creating games, such as the element and the

Start by experimenting with simple HTML 5 games and gradually move on to more complex projects. You can find many tutorials and resources online that can help you get started with HTML 5 game development.

  • Learn the basics of HTML, CSS, and JavaScript
  • Understand the new features of HTML 5 and its elements
  • Experiment with simple HTML 5 games
  • Gradually move on to more complex projects
  • Use online resources and tutorials to learn and improve

Designing and Building HTML 5 Games

When designing and building HTML 5 games, it's essential to keep in mind the following key considerations:

First, you need to create a clear and concise game design document that outlines the game's concept, mechanics, and features.

Next, you need to choose the right tools and technologies for your game development project. Some popular options include Phaser, Pixi.js, and PlayCanvas.

Once you have chosen your tools and technologies, you can begin building your game. Start by creating the game's core mechanics and features, such as the player's movement and interaction with the game world.

  • Create a clear and concise game design document
  • Choose the right tools and technologies for your game development project
  • Build the game's core mechanics and features
  • Test and iterate on your game to ensure it meets your goals and expectations

Optimizing and Publishing HTML 5 Games

Once you have built your HTML 5 game, it's essential to optimize it for performance and publish it on the web. Here are some key tips and best practices to keep in mind:

First, make sure to use a performance-oriented approach to game development, such as using caching, sprite sheets, and other techniques to reduce the number of HTTP requests and improve loading times.

Next, consider using a game engine like Phaser or Pixi.js, which can help you optimize your game for performance and make it easier to publish on the web.

Finally, publish your game on a platform like itch.io, GameJolt, or Newgrounds, which can help you reach a wider audience and increase your game's visibility.

  • Use a performance-oriented approach to game development
  • Consider using a game engine like Phaser or Pixi.js
  • Publish your game on a platform like itch.io, GameJolt, or Newgrounds
  • Use online analytics and tracking tools to monitor your game's performance and make data-driven decisions

Marketing and Monetizing HTML 5 Games

Once you have published your HTML 5 game, it's essential to market and monetize it effectively. Here are some key tips and best practices to keep in mind:

First, create a strong online presence for your game by building a website and social media profiles.

Next, develop a marketing strategy that includes promoting your game through online advertising, email marketing, and other channels.

Finally, consider offering in-game purchases, subscriptions, or other revenue models to monetize your game and increase its profitability.

  • Build a strong online presence for your game
  • Develop a marketing strategy that includes online advertising, email marketing, and other channels
  • Offer in-game purchases, subscriptions, or other revenue models to monetize your game
  • Use online analytics and tracking tools to monitor your game's performance and make data-driven decisions

Comparison of Popular HTML 5 Game Engines

Engine Features Pros Cons
Phaser 2D and 3D game development, physics engine, animations, and more Easy to use, large community, and extensive documentation May not be suitable for complex 3D games
Pixi.js 2D game development, animations, and physics engine Lightweight and efficient, easy to use, and extensive documentation May not be suitable for complex games
PlayCanvas 2D and 3D game development, physics engine, animations, and more Easy to use, large community, and extensive documentation May not be suitable for complex 3D games

Conclusion

HTML 5 games offer a wide range of opportunities for developers to create engaging and interactive experiences for users. By following the tips and best practices outlined in this guide, you can create successful HTML 5 games that meet your goals and expectations.

Remember to keep your game design document clear and concise, choose the right tools and technologies for your project, and optimize your game for performance and publish it on the web.

Finally, market and monetize your game effectively by building a strong online presence, developing a marketing strategy, and offering in-game purchases or other revenue models.

Related Searches